Easy Banana Bread Recipe Using Almond Flour
Banana bread is a delicious and nutritious snack or breakfast food. It is made with simple ingredients, most of which you probably already have in your kitchen. Almond flour is a great gluten-free alternative to traditional wheat flour. It is high in protein and fiber, and it adds a nutty flavor to banana bread.

How to Make This Recipe
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Grease and flour an 8×8 inch baking pan.
- In a large bowl, mash the bananas.
- Add the almond flour, maple syrup, almond milk,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t.
- Stir until well combined.
- Pour the batter into the prepared pan.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
- Let cool completely before slicing and serving.
When to Enjoy This Recipe
- This banana bread is best enjoyed fresh out of the oven, but it can also be stored in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.
- It can also be frozen for up to 2 months.

Tips
- For a more moist banana bread, use overripe bananas.
- If you don’t have almond flour, you can use all-purpose flour or another gluten-free flour.
- You can also add other ingredients to the batter, such as chocolate chips, nuts, or dried fruit.
